We report here, as part as of our ongoing research, the synthesis, and the solution spectra (FT-IR, 1H-NMR, GC-Mass) of the C2-5-bromosalicylaldehyde-C6-aniline double schiff bases derivative of chitosan was synthesized from the condensation reaction of equimolar amounts of 5-bromosalicylaldehyde, chitosan and aniline in DMSO.
